1065-US: Making a section 754 election (FAQ) - Thomson Reuters

Web3 nov. 2024 · If the partnership fails to make the election, it can file for late relief under Treasury Regulation Section 301.9100-2, which is an automatic 12-month extension for IRC Section 754 elections. If more than 12 months have passed, late relief can still be requested but must be approved by the Commissioner. Webhas not needed to apply—the 754 election revocation regulation. http://taxtaxtax.com/pship/Optional%20BasisAdj.pdf Web4 aug. 2024 · The regulations amend Regs. Sec. 1.754-1 (b), which provides the general requirements for making a Sec. 754 election. Generally, the partnership files a written statement with its timely filed partnership return for the tax year in which the distribution or transfer occurs. Under the existing regulations, a partner must sign the statement ...
